Can we reduce refresh rate to 50Hz in ipad air 13inch m2chip?

I am using ipad air 13 inch for projecting it on big screen...it's not filling the entire screen and occupies only middle portion. I have to mirror my screen as I need to display what I am writing on ipad. Is there any way to reduce it to 50hz in ipad air M2 as the technician told if it's reduced to 50Hz then it will support full screen disply on projector. And will type c to HDMI connector with hdr support can help in this ??

LP, frame rate and refresh rate are two different things. The OP needs to change the display refresh rate so that the iPad can sync to the projector which apparently does not support the iPad's normal 60Hz refresh rate.


I don't think changing the frame rate does anything to change the refresh. If there's a way to set an iPad to a 50Hz refresh rate, I haven't been able to find it.
